An Bille um an Séú Leasú is Fiche ar an mBunreacht, 2002: An Dara Céim. Twenty-sixth Amendment of the Constitution Bill, 2002: Second Stage.
Enlargement will strengthen the small member states as a group. At present the European Union consists of five larger and ten smaller member states. After enlargement there will be seven larger and 19 smaller member states, with the Netherlands somewhere in the middle. The relative weighting of member states voting powers in the enlarging EU will continue to favour heavily the smaller member states. For example, Ireland with a population of about 4 million people has three votes on the Council of Ministers while Germany with a population of 82 million people has ten votes.
